Preparing the glass for re-glazing
Preparing the glass to be re-glazed is a crucial step in window glass repair or replacement. You can do this using an electric heat gun and putty knife. Eye protection is advised prior to starting. This is particularly crucial if you plan to make use of a heat gun to remove the glazing.
It is recommended to have someone on hand to help you remove and replace glass. You can make an heat shield by wrapping aluminum foil around wood. You can also use sheet metal for a heat shield.
Be sure to measure the distance between the edge of the pane and the frame. This will help you correctly fit the new pane. If you don't, you could encounter difficulties fitting the new piece.
Once you've measured, you can start preparing the glass for re-glazing. First, clean the window frame and glass. For older windows, you may prefer applying linseed oil to the wood. After the oil has dried for a couple of hours, you can take off the old glazing.
The next step is to get rid of the old glazing compound. To accomplish this, you can make use of a heat gun or scrape it off using a putty knife. Be careful not to scrape too hard, as the old putty will pop out of the wood.
Then, apply a small amount of silicone caulk to the frame. Apply it 5 to 6 inches from each corner. Once dry, smoothen it with your fingertips.

After the replacement glass has been installed, ADAS glass must be calibrated
It's important to remember that following a windshield replacement, you must recalibrate your ADAS sensors. This will ensure that the system functions correctly. ADAS is a combination of sensors and cameras that allow you to drive.
While the majority of cars are calibrated when they come from the factory, there are some modifications that must be made in order to ensure that the system is functioning properly. This includes new tires, a windshield and a new mounting bracket. In addition numerous features, they require calibration when the vehicle is moving.
Your vehicle's sensors, lasers or cameras may not be aligned properly. Even window glass replacement near me can cause issues with the ADAS.
A professional can calibrate the new auto glass to ensure that it aligns properly with the ADAS. This kind of service is usually provided by autoglass services when you replace your windshield.
After installing a rearview camera an expert may need to calibrate your ADAS. This is a difficult process that requires special equipment and training.

Cost of replacing glass vs. windshield replacement
If your windshield is damaged, it's a good idea to have it repaired instead of replacing it. The cost of repair could be relatively low, depending on how severe the damage is. It is crucial to finish the work right the first day. In the event that you don't, you could be faced with a variety of issues.
There are many factors that affect the cost of replacing your windshield. The kind of glass you select will have a significant effect on the final cost.
The type of vehicle you own will also factor into the cost. Luxury vehicles are generally more costly to replace than standard vehicles. Additionally, more advanced technological features on your car could increase the costs.
Safety features in your car could also increase the cost of replacing a windshield. If your vehicle is equipped ADAS or Advanced Driver Assistance Systems, this feature could have to be calibrated following the glass has been replaced.
